I have downloaded intra-day hourly bars from Interactive Brokers TWS into Amibroker for the Nasdaq100 index NDX-NASDAQ-IND-USD
. The first bar started in 21June2018. I did a backfill a few minutes ago. After backfill, I noticed that the first bar data in 21June2018 is gone and my first bar now starts in 22June2018. Is it normal for backfill to delete the oldest data? Can I get Amibroker to store old historical data after backfill?
@thankyou18 check this document and some related topics:
- Database Settings
- EOD database reduction (in such a case disable the option)
- Amibroker database configuration for erasing older data (you may need to enlarge the number of bars in your DB intraday settings)
- How to increase max. number of bars (Database settings)
1 Like
@beppe, thank you very much for your helpful replies. I discovered the problem from the links you gave. Under preferences->data, the max number of saved quotations was set at 300. After I set it to a large number 10000, the problem is solved!
@thankyou18, good to hear.
I hope that my answer can encourage you to spend more time looking for answers in the forum, before posting any new request.
As you have seen, many issues are quite common and frequently have already been addressed and resolved before.
1 Like
I posted too fast. The problem is not solved yet. Now, I get gaps in the data downloaded. Let me explore further.